Unitarity constraints for deep-inelastic scattering on nuclei: Predictions for electron-ion colliders

Unitarity constraints for deep-inelastic scattering on nuclei: Predictions for electron-ion colliders

Future electron-ion colliders will focus on the unitarity properties of deep inelastic scattering in the limit of strong nuclear absorption.
